Germany says man turned himself in, claiming to be Solingen attacker

August 26, 2024
in Europe

A 26-year-old Syrian asylum-seeker has turned himself into police, taking responsibility for the tragic Solingen knife attack that occurred at a festival marking the end of Ramadan. The attack left three people dead and eight others wounded, sending shockwaves throughout the community.

The suspect, whose identity has not been disclosed, walked into a police station in the early hours of Sunday morning and confessed to carrying out the attack. He stated that he was motivated by personal reasons and had no intention of targeting any specific group or individuals.

The incident took place at a festival in the city of Solingen, located in the western German state of North Rhine-Westphalia. The festival, which was organized to celebrate the end of the holy month of Ramadan, was supposed to be a joyous occasion for the community. However, it quickly turned into a scene of horror and chaos when the suspect began attacking people with a knife.

Eyewitnesses described the scene as chaotic and terrifying, with people running in all directions to escape the attacker. Many were injured in the stampede that ensued, adding to the already tragic situation. The police and emergency services were quick to respond, and the suspect was apprehended within minutes of the attack.
